/**
* GST_CAPS_FEATURE_MEMORY_DMABUF:
*
* Constant that defines the caps feature name for DMA buffer sharing.
*
* It has to be used for non-mappable dma-buf only, i.e. when the underlying
* memory is not mappable to user space. Or when the mapped memory contains
* non meaningful data. It can be the case for protected content or when the
* user wants explicitly avoid any software post processing.
*
* In these cases all elements between the exported and the importer has to work
* in passthrough mode. This is done by adding this caps feature.
*
* When the memory is mappable for read and write requests then it is assumes
* to be a fast path and so this caps feature should not be used. Though
* according to the dma-buf protocal, while it is mapped it prevents the
* exporter to migrate the buffer.
*
* This caps feature should not serve at all the purpose of selecting the
* @GST_ALLOCATOR_DMABUF allocator during caps negotiation.
* When the exporter is the upstream element from the importer point of view,
* the exporter should try to map the dma buffer at runtime (preferrably during
* decide_allocation phase). When it succeeds for #GST_MAP_READWRITE this caps
* feature should not be used. This allows scalers, color converts and any image
* processing filters to work directly on the dma buffer.
* In this case the importer element should check all incomming memory using
* gst_is_dmabuf_memory().
*
* Since: 1.11
*/
#define GST_CAPS_FEATURE_MEMORY_DMABUF "memory:DMABuf"
#define GST_ALLOCATOR_DMABUF "dmabuf"
#define GST_TYPE_DMABUF_ALLOCATOR (gst_dmabuf_allocator_get_type())
#define GST_IS_DMABUF_ALLOCATOR(obj) (G_TYPE_CHECK_INSTANCE_TYPE ((obj), GST_TYPE_DMABUF_ALLOCATOR))
#define GST_IS_DMABUF_ALLOCATOR_CLASS(klass) (G_TYPE_CHECK_CLASS_TYPE ((klass), GST_TYPE_DMABUF_ALLOCATOR))
#define GST_DMABUF_ALLOCATOR_GET_CLASS(obj) (G_TYPE_INSTANCE_GET_CLASS ((obj), GST_TYPE_DMABUF_ALLOCATOR, GstDmaBufAllocatorClass))
#define GST_DMABUF_ALLOCATOR(obj) (G_TYPE_CHECK_INSTANCE_CAST ((obj), GST_TYPE_DMABUF_ALLOCATOR, GstDmaBufAllocator))
#define GST_DMABUF_ALLOCATOR_CLASS(klass) (G_TYPE_CHECK_CLASS_CAST ((klass), GST_TYPE_DMABUF_ALLOCATOR, GstDmaBufAllocatorClass))
#define GST_DMABUF_ALLOCATOR_CAST(obj) ((GstDmaBufAllocator *)(obj))
typedef struct _GstDmaBufAllocator GstDmaBufAllocator;
typedef struct _GstDmaBufAllocatorClass GstDmaBufAllocatorClass;
/**
* GstDmaBufAllocator:
*
* Base class for allocators with dmabuf-backed memory
*
* Since: 1.12
*/
struct _GstDmaBufAllocator
{
GstFdAllocator parent;
/*< private >*/
gpointer _gst_reserved[GST_PADDING];
};
struct _GstDmaBufAllocatorClass
{
GstFdAllocatorClass parent_class;
/*< private >*/
gpointer _gst_reserved[GST_PADDING];
};
GType gst_dmabuf_allocator_get_type (void);
GstAllocator * gst_dmabuf_allocator_new (void);
GstMemory * gst_dmabuf_allocator_alloc (GstAllocator * allocator, gint fd, gsize size);
gint gst_dmabuf_memory_get_fd (GstMemory * mem);
gboolean gst_is_dmabuf_memory (GstMemory * mem);
